The 2011 Hall of Fame Class

The news just came across the wires. Blyleven and Alomar are both in the Hall of Fame.

Roberto Alomar got 90% of the vote. He was quite simply the best second baseman since Ryne Sandberg.

Bert Blyleven got 79% of the vote. He was a dominant pitcher for the Minnesota Twins.
